Redfin Hogfish

Redfin Hogfish

NameRedfin Hogfish
Scientific NameBodianus dictynna
Common NamesRedfin Hogfish, Bloodspot Hogfish, Red-finned Hogfish
FamilyLabridae
OriginIndo-Pacific
Temperamentsemi-aggressive
Dietcarnivore
Care Levelintermediate
Minimum Tank Size (Gallons)100
Max Size (Inches)10
Water TypeSaltwater
Temperature Range (°F)72-78
pH Range8.1-8.4
Compatible SpeciesLarge Angelfish, Tangs, Triggers (with caution), Puffers, Other large Wrasses

Description

The Redfin Hogfish is a vibrant saltwater fish known for its striking red and yellow coloration, often with black spots on the caudal fin and a prominent red eye. It is a hardy and active species that requires a spacious, well-established reef or fish-only-with-live-rock aquarium. This species is a carnivore, feeding on various benthic invertebrates.
